51 Vets Nonprofit Executive Director

51 Vets is a 501(c)(3) nonprofit organization that helps elite military veterans successfully transition to equally stimulating positions in the private sector. 51 Vets was founded in 2019 and received our 501(c)(3) certification in 2022. Our mission is to provide a forum for elite veterans with specific military backgrounds to learn and network toward career paths in finance, consulting, private equity, venture capital, and entrepreneurship. We provide value to our Members by organizing networking summits, coordinating fireside chats, scheduling city meetups, and providing additional services for transitioning service members to continue their success in the private sector. Employers value our talent pool as our members have been specially selected and trained to become servant leaders who can lead diverse, cross-cultural teams to solve complex and ambiguous problems in any environment.

Executive Director Job Responsibilities:

·Responsible for planning, organizing, and direction of the organization’s operations and programs. Reports directly to the Chairman of the Board or delegated Board President.

·Develop and implement strategies to increase effective organizational engagement with members and mentors that leads to meaningful relationships and opportunities.

·Manages all systems and processes to aggregate member and mentor data, conducts analysis and provides reports to advise the Board and Advisory Board on strategy.

·Articulate members’ needs to match engagement opportunities with mentors or corporate partners.

·Plans and supervises the execution of summits, fireside chats, city meetups, workshops, and other programs within the organization.

·Fundraise through active engagement with existing and potential donors to reach financial goals.

Stated Key Performance Indicators

The Board expects the Executive Director to achieve these stated KPIs on an annual basis:

·Corporate Partners – attain 20 new corporate partnerships

·Fundraising – raise $400k annually, including through the annual NYC Gala

·Jobs and Internships – help 51 members gain employment or internship opportunities

·Member ROI – ensure 75% of members take membership survey annually, with 90% satisfaction as measured by NPS

·Fireside Chats – organize and execute 12 fireside chats with leading industry professionals

Work Hours and Benefits

The executive director is expected to work a minimum of 40 hours per week at their discretion, but must complete all tasks delegated by the Chairman of the Board or the delegated Board President. The executive director can build and maintain a volunteer staff at their discretion. There is no dedicated office, so the executive director may work remotely and travel as necessary to support the organization’s initiatives. This must be the executive director’s primary employment and focus. All travel expenses in direct support of the organization will be covered. The executive director will work as a contract employee for a minimum of one year. Salary negotiations will occur during the interview; an estimate of $80,000-90,000 annually.

Executive Director Qualifications & Skills

·Demonstrated leadership and management skills in the private sector

·Preferably a special operations or aviation veteran like our member demographic

·Strategic thinking and analytical skills

·Takes initiative with programs and policies to achieve the stated mission

·Creative problem-solving skills

·Professional in all written and verbal communications with members, mentors, donors, staff, and board members. Acts as the face of the organization.

·Willing to take constructive criticism and execute accordingly

Education, Experience, and Licensing Requirements

·Preferred 3 years business management experience or comparable corporate roles

·Proven record of leadership experience in operational environments
